Cynde has been dreaming of a tiny house since 2015, and this month she moves into her 10×30 THOW built by Incredible Tiny Homes in Tennessee. It comes with 10×10 covered porch and she will be parking it in one of the Incredible Tiny Homes communities!

If you want to learn more about the communities, check out their website. Right now their Mountain property is the only one not fully leased out. Note: Only tiny homes built by Incredible Tiny Homes can put a deposit on a spot.
